Early Detection Saves Lives

A third of prevalent cancers are identified when they have already progressed significantly.

Early cancer detection can boost survival chances by 80%, in contrast to a 20% survival rate in advanced stages.

According to Cancer.Gov, 40% of both men and women are likely to receive a cancer diagnosis.

In 2021, heart disease claimed the lives of 695,000 individuals in the US, accounting for 1 out of every 5 deaths, as per CDC data.

Both scans provide important health information, though they focus on different aspects. A DEXA scan evaluates bone strength and tracks changes in density. A full body CT scan identifies cancer, vascular conditions, and organ abnormalities. Choosing the right scan depends on what information is most relevant to your health goals.
MRI excels at imaging soft tissues, while CT is best for capturing bone detail. Using magnetic fields, MRI provides clear views of internal structures, while CT, through X-rays, delivers fast results. Where CT highlights calcium deposits, MRI reveals subtle tissue changes. Each technology offers unique strengths for medical screening.
